Core Viewpoint -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company (TSMC) is viewed as a strong buying opportunity following a recent 13% correction in its stock price, trading at a trailing P/E of 32.8x, with bullish analysts maintaining their buy ratings [1][4]. Company Performance - TSMC's stock has shown resilience, remaining up nearly 9% year-to-date despite recent volatility in the AI sector [5]. - The company reported strong quarterly earnings, although the results did not meet high expectations, leading to a stock dip [5][7]. Market Position and Competitive Advantage - TSMC maintains a dominant position in cutting-edge chip production, which allows it to sustain margins and pricing power despite market headwinds [2][10]. - The company has a significant order backlog and has sold out its 2nm process for the year, indicating strong demand and visibility into future performance [11]. Analyst Sentiment - Analysts, including Bank of America's Haas Liu, have set a price target of $470.00 for TSMC, suggesting a potential upside of approximately 36% from current levels [12]. - The bullish sentiment among analysts persists despite market volatility, with confidence in TSMC's ability to defend its margins and pricing power [12][13].
